The strategic alliance brings together Marine Insight’s global industry reach and Azolla’s technical expertise across vessel performance, energy efficiency, regulatory compliance, and the maritime energy transition.
Marine Insight, a leading global maritime knowledge platform, today announced that Azolla Pte. Ltd., a maritime technical services company specialising in vessel performance, energy efficiency, and energy-transition solutions, has joined as the Co-Powering Partner for the upcoming Marine Insight Summit 2026.
Marine Insight and Azolla are uniting to amplify the industry’s most pressing agendas. The partnership will deliver actionable frameworks on regulatory compliance, retrofits, digital transformation, and energy transition directly to shipowners, technical managers, and maritime leaders worldwide.
As the global fleet navigates complex environmental mandates—including FuelEU Maritime, IMO CII, and the EU ETS—the summit will serve as a bridge between high-level policy and practical operational execution.
Azolla’s deep domain expertise in turnkey engineering, energy-saving regulatory compliance and digital emission tracking will anchor key discussions aimed at making maritime decarbonisation commercially viable.
The Marine Insight Summit 2026 will feature expert keynotes, technical panels, and strategic roadmaps designed to help maritime stakeholders resolve everyday operational and regulatory challenges.

About Azolla Pte. Ltd.
Born within the Synergy Marine Group, Azolla Pte. Ltd. is a maritime technical services company supporting shipowners and operators across vessel performance, energy efficiency, regulatory compliance, and the wider energy transition.
Azolla provides end-to-end technical and commercial support across vessel assessments, engineering and retrofit projects, energy-saving technologies, underwater services, emissions management and digital maritime solutions.
Its work is focused on helping fleets improve performance, respond to evolving industry requirements and implement technically reliable solutions with measurable operational value.
